Crane’s Admissions Team works year-round in preparation for a successful admissions season. We are committed to providing prospective families with as much information as possible so as to make the process straightforward and uncomplicated. From your first meeting and tour of the Crane campus, to our Admissions Coffee, Open House and Upper School Info Night, we have a variety of ways for inquiring families to become familiar with Crane. We believe that the more you know about our community, the more educated of a choice you can make regarding whether Crane is a suitable fit for your family. Director of Admission, Debbie Williams, and Admissions Assistant, Julia Davis, are here to answer any questions you may have. Please do not hesitate to call or email.
